For most, the Labor Day weekend means it’s time to unwind and relax on the unofficial end of summer.
For Philadelphia 76ers rising star Tyrese Maxey, the young man was in the gym putting in work on the holiday. Of course, he had to post something on his personal Instagram story as is customary for the young man out of Kentucky.
Maxey is obviously looking to build on a very strong second season in the NBA. He averaged 17.5 points and 4.3 assists while shooting 42.7% from deep. He is primed to have a big season for the Sixers, and he has a chance to make an All-Star appearance in 2023.

Maxey’s work ethic is undeniable. The guy just has a thirst to get better every single day. His personal mantra has always been “get 1% better every day” and it appears that he is practicing what he preaches. He has been very impressive thus far.
